Understanding the Schweser Study Notes
What Are Schweser Study Notes?
Schweser Study Notes are designed to condense the vast amount of information required for the CFA exams into manageable, digestible sections. They provide clear, concise explanations of each topic covered in the CFA Level 1 curriculum, making complex concepts more accessible.
Why Use Schweser Study Notes?
- Efficiency: Tailored to cut down on unnecessary detail, focusing on core concepts.
- Clarity: Each topic is broken down into key elements, simplifying understanding.
- Practice: Includes practice questions that mimic those on the actual exam.
Key Components of the 2006 Edition
Ethics and Professional Standards
This section covers the ethical and professional standards that are crucial for every financial analyst. It not only prepares you for the exam but also for practical, ethical decision-making in your financial career.
Quantitative Methods
Understanding statistics, probability, and financial mathematics is fundamental. The 2006 notes distill these concepts into understandable parts, supported by examples that clarify their application in finance.
Financial Reporting and Analysis
Often considered one of the more challenging subjects, this section benefits from the structured approach of the Schweser notes. It guides you through the intricacies of financial reporting and how to analyze financial statements effectively.
Corporate Finance and Portfolio Management
Learn the basics of corporate finance including budgeting, financing decisions, and managing portfolio risks. The notes help demystify complex theories and calculations.
